在当今的互联网时代,有效地管理和验证大量的网络地址(URL)是许多网络应用和网络安全工作中的一个关键环节。"批量URL检测工具"正是为了解决这一需求而开发的软件或脚本集合。这类工具通常具备以下几个核心功能和知识点:
1. URL验证:批量URL检测工具的主要功能是对列表中的URL进行有效性验证。它能够检查URL是否可访问,以及是否指向了预期的网页或资源。验证过程可能包括检查HTTP状态码、分析网页内容、以及确认网页是否包含了恶意代码或重定向行为。
2. URL分类和管理:除了基本的验证,批量URL检测工具还能够对URL进行分类管理。例如,它可以将有效的URL和无效的URL分开,或者根据URL指向的内容类型(如图像、视频或文本)进行分类。这对于提高工作效率和管理大规模的URL集合尤其重要。
3. 性能测试:批量URL检测工具可以对网站的响应时间和负载进行测试,这对于监控网站性能以及优化用户体验至关重要。工具可以模拟多个用户同时访问网站,收集网站处理请求的性能数据,并提供详细的报告。
4. 安全性检测:工具还会检查URL的安全性,识别出可能的网络钓鱼或恶意软件传播网站。它可能集成有黑名单数据库,检测URL是否包含在已知的恶意网站列表中,或者对URL进行启发式分析,以识别潜在的威胁。
5. 自动化和脚本支持:批量URL检测工具通常提供命令行界面或API支持,使得用户可以编写脚本来自动化URL的检测过程。例如,网络爬虫开发者可能会使用这些工具来验证爬取到的URL列表,并从中筛选出可用的链接。
6. 数据报告与导出:这些工具能够生成详尽的检测报告,并支持将结果导出为多种格式(如CSV、XML、JSON等),便于进一步的数据分析和分享。
7. 用户自定义设置:高级的批量URL检测工具允许用户自定义设置,如自定义HTTP头部信息、设置检测超时时间、定义重试策略等,以适应不同网站和网络环境下的检测需求。
8. API接口集成:一些批量URL检测工具还提供API接口,允许开发者将其功能集成到现有的应用程序中,实现更为复杂的URL管理任务。
批量URL检测工具是网络运营、网站管理、优化、网络安全等多个领域中不可或缺的辅助软件。通过快速准确地验证和管理URL,这些工具能够帮助相关人员节省大量时间,同时确保网络资源的高效和安全利用。
2025-12-31 15:21:58
40.42MB
1